Global Education Apps Market Grows at a CAGR of 21.04%

Introduction

One of the primary aspect driving the growth of the global education apps market is the continued adoption of remote and hybrid learning models, a shift that accelerated during the COVID-19 pandemic. Even after the pandemic, both educational institutions and learners are favoring digital platforms due to their convenience and accessibility.

Another significant driver is the surging demand for lifelong learning and skill enhancement, especially among professionals in areas such as coding, business, and language acquisition. Education apps cater well to these needs by providing affordable, self-directed, and personalized learning experiences for adult users.

Additionally, substantial venture capital investments in the edtech industry are spurring innovation. Companies are leveraging advanced technologies like artificial intelligence, gamification, and adaptive learning to boost user engagement and improve learning outcomes. These innovations are making education apps more efficient and attractive, resulting in their growing popularity among users of all ages and educational backgrounds worldwide.

Market Dynamics

Increased smartphone and internet penetration drive the global market

The comprehensive adoption of smartphones and the expanding availability of internet connectivity have become key drivers of growth in the global education apps market. As mobile devices become more cost-effective and internet infrastructure improves, particularly in developing regions, more learners are embracing digital platforms for their educational needs.

  • Recent statistics from Ericsson indicate that there are around 7.4 billion smartphones in use globally, covering nearly 87% of the world’s population. Moreover, the International Telecommunication Union (ITU) reports that in 2024, about 5.5 billion people, roughly 68% of the global population, are internet users, an increase from 65% in 2023.

This growing digital penetration allows learners from diverse backgrounds and geographies to access educational content online. As a result, education apps are now reaching previously unserved populations, unlocking new growth opportunities and fast-tracking the global shift toward digital learning.

Government initiatives promoting digital education create tremendous opportunities

Government-backed digital education initiatives are opening up substantial growth opportunities for the global education apps market. Policymakers worldwide are increasingly advocating for the integration of technology in classrooms to provide equitable and high-quality education. These efforts are especially effective in narrowing learning disparities in remote and underserved communities.

  • For example, Estonia has introduced the “AI Leap” initiative to advance digital learning. From September 2025, the program will equip both students and teachers with individual AI accounts, aiming to reach 58,000 students and 5,000 teachers by 2027. Instead of restricting smartphone use, this initiative encourages using them as educational tools.

Such programs are driving the widespread adoption of education apps, strengthening collaboration between the public and private sectors, and promoting innovation in the edtech space, thereby setting the stage for rapid global market growth.

Regional Analysis

In North America, the education apps market is thriving due to widespread digital adoption, high internet penetration, and strong investments in edtech. The U.S. leads the region, driven by growing demand for remote learning solutions in K-12 and higher education. For example, Khan Academy, based in California, has witnessed a surge in users with its free, curriculum-aligned content. Similarly, Duolingo, a Pittsburgh-based language-learning app, has expanded into K-12 classrooms with Duolingo ABC for early literacy.

Canada is also experiencing growth, with platforms like Knowledgehook gaining traction by offering personalized math learning tools to schools across provinces. The region’s focus on skill development, especially in AI, coding, and STEM, is fueling demand for specialized apps. Additionally, government support, such as the U.S. Department of Education’s digital equity initiatives, is further driving the adoption of accessible and inclusive education technologies.

Key Highlights

  • The global education apps market size was valued at USD 6.01 billion in 2024 and is estimated to grow from USD 7.27 billion in 2025 to reach USD 33.51 bill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 21.04% during the forecast period (2025–2033).
  • By type, the global education apps market is segmented into learning management systems (LMS), language learning apps, STEM-focused educational apps, skill development & certification apps, test preparation apps, and others.
  • By operating system, the market is categorized into Android, iOS, Windows, and others.
  • By deployment mode, it is divided into cloud-based, on-premise, and SaaS (software as a service).
  • By end-user, the market is segmented into K-12 students, higher education students, and business institutions.
  • North America is the highest shareholder in the global market.

Recent Developments

  • In July 2025, at ISTE 2025, Google unveiled “Gemini for Education”, a suite of AI‑powered tools built on the Gemini 2.5 Pro model and integrated into Google Workspace for Education, free to all edu users. Features include interactive diagrams, personalized quiz creation, automated audio/video summaries, and over 30 AI utilities available via Classroom, Forms, NotebookLM, and Google Vids. Notably, student data won’t be used to train AI, and youth protection filters have been added.
